Enhancing Regulatory Compliance with Innovative Inspection Solutions

SheqScan
Table of Contents

About

A boutique consultancy firm based in South Africa, the company specializes in consulting, training, and product development services. 

The team approached Vertis Microsystems to develop a comprehensive web-based (SaaS) inspection application with native iOS and Android apps. 

This application focuses on enabling organizations to comply with stringent rules and regulations to ensure the health and safety of all stakeholders. 

Business Problem

The company aimed to develop a mobile (tablet device) data capturing tool designed to streamline and automate certain tasks in the Safety, Health, Environmental, and Quality (S.H.E.Q.) sectors. This would ensure regulatory compliance while meeting the industry’s imposed requirements. The main components for development include: 

  • Web pages for the product (Home, About Us, Product Information, Contact Us, Login/Register, etc.) 
  • Web-interface connected to a database once logged in or registered 
  • Augmented Reality component

Features

The application provides the following capabilities: 

  • Customizable audit reports/checklists (form builder): 
    • Create custom audits from scratch 
    • Reuse existing audits 
    • Generate and edit audits on desktop computers with a spreadsheet and import them into the application 
  • Verification of users via login/password, RFID-enabled card swipe, or fingerprints 
  • Automatic audit report generation based on GPS coordinates or object recognition through augmented reality (e.g., QR Codes) 
  • Signature/fingerprint recording on the device 
  • Automatic recording of GPS coordinates and time stamps when actions are completed or at specified intervals 
  • Export customizable checklist/audit reports in PDF format 
  • Ability to share templates/checklists platform-wide 
  • Take and edit photos to include in reports 
  • Import files like PDF, Word, Excel, etc. 
  • Score responses based on severity and likelihood 
  • Weight categories based on performance and urgency 
  • Branching and sub-categories for item customization 
  • Responsive, customizable fields for actions/questions based on responses 
  • Password protection for template locking by the administrator 
  • Sequential document numbering, including device identification 
  • Offline access with syncing when online 
  • Geo-fencing for triggering notifications or checklists based on location 

Benefits

  • Transition to a paperless environment in mining, engineering, manufacturing, and construction 
  • Ensure regulatory governance and compliance 
  • Support skills application and real-time training with multimedia tools 
  • Verify the location and person conducting tasks 
  • Integrated cloud-based data system backed by augmented reality and reliable hardware 
  • Track and record task duration 
  • Enhanced inspection/audit framework 
  • Modular platform approach covering all aspects of inspection and audits 
  • Timely data capture synced and backed up to the cloud 
  • Immediate report generation using customizable templates 
  • Record deviations and notify responsible persons 
  • Track risk-based GAP closure activities 
  • Proactive risk identification to prevent incidents and accidents

Usage

The application ensures a smooth development process via: 

  • Policy, Leadership, and Commitment 
  • Risk and Change Management 
  • Legal and other requirements 
  • Targets, Objectives, and Performance Management 
  • Training, Awareness, and Competence 
  • Communication, Consultation, and Involvement 
  • Document and Data Control 
  • Operational Control 
  • Emergency Preparedness and Response 
  • Contractors and Business Partner Management 
  • Incident Reporting and Investigation 
  • Monitoring, Audits, and Reviews 

Tools and Technology

  • Ruby on Rails (RoR) as the primary server-side technology 
  • Postgres database for persistent data storage 
  • REDIS for messaging middleware of location tracking data 
  • Front-end technologies like Angular.js, Node.js, etc. 
  • HTML5 with responsive UI 
  • Cloud server hosting (e.g., Amazon EC2) 
  • Android mobile app development technology stack